    NEW DIRECTIONS IN THE SOCIOLOGY OF CHRONIC AND DISABLING CONDITIONS

    €99.99
    Bringing together disability theorists and medical sociologists for the first time in this cutting-edge collection, contributors examine chronic illness and disability, disability theory, doctor-patient encounters, lifeworld issues and the new genetics.
